Health care and social assistance is the most common industry for workers in Binalong Bay. The local workforce has seen a significant shift, with the proportion of full-time employees falling by 28 points since 2011. Currently, only about half of the adults are working or looking for work.

Labour force

Employment, participation and unemployment.

Full-time employment is far below the national figure at 33.7%, and the number of adults working or looking for work has fallen to 50.2% since 2011. The unemployment rate is 7.1%, which is much higher than most similar areas.

Industries

The industries that employ local workers.

People in Binalong Bay mostly work in health care and social assistance (19.2%), followed by accommodation and food services at 14.4% and retail trade at 12.5%.

Occupations

The kinds of jobs people do.

Managerial roles are the most common occupation at 19.2%, with professionals making up 18.3% of the local workforce. Labourers, community workers, and sales staff each account for around 13% to 14% of jobs.
